Forename Τζον

In the world, Τζον (John United States Nigeria United Kingdom Tanzania Kenya, Jon United States Nigeria United Kingdom Tanzania Kenya, Džons Latvia) is a prevalent primarily male, but very seldom female given name. The forename Τζον is characteristic of the United States, where it is a widespread male name, Ireland, and the United Kingdom (explore the name in all countries). In absolute terms, this name is the most popular in the United States, Nigeria, and the United Kingdom. Very seldom, Τζον is the last name as well as the forename.
